Skip to content

Latest commit

 

History

History
246 lines (182 loc) · 10.1 KB

software.md

File metadata and controls

246 lines (182 loc) · 10.1 KB

軟體 (Software)

這裡是凍仁紀錄接觸過的各式軟體,以備將來不時之需。

  • 一般軟體分為商業軟體、自由軟體、共享軟體、免費軟體。
  • 自由軟體 (Free Software) 是基於完全開放的理念,與免費軟體 (Freeware) 實質上還是有些差異,好比程式設計師免費開放給大眾使用卻不開放原始碼,故部份人改用開放原始碼 (Open Source)自由及開放原始碼 (Free and open-source software,FLOSS) 一詞較不易混淆。
  • 自由軟體較常用的授權方式分別是 Apache, GPL, MIT, BSD, CC ... 等。

Freeware ≠ Free Software

IME (輸入法編輯器)

Browser (瀏覽器)

  • Pentadactyl - 讓 Firefox 可使用 vim like 的方式進行操作的 add-on。
  • Google Chrome
  • Safari
  • Vivaldi - fork from Opera.
  • Dash - An API Documentation Browser and Code Snippet Manager. [ macOS / iOS ]
  • Zeal - An offline documentation browser for software developers. [ Linux / Windows ]

Download (下載)

  • Transmission: A fast, easy, and free BitTorrent client. [ Linux ] [ macOS ] [ Windows]

Email Client (電子信箱)

Burn & Image (光碟燒錄和映像檔)

  • CDBurnerXP - 支援中文語系。 [ Windows ]
  • ImgBurm [ Windows ]
  • InfraRecorder - 開源的燒錄軟體。 [ Windows ]
  • Ultra ISO Premium Edition - ISO 製作、編輯。 [ Windows ]
  • WinISO - 映像檔編輯工具。 [ Windows ]

Clone & Backup

  • Clonezilla - 由國網中心所維護的自由軟體,除了可以單機客隆 Windows, Linux ... 之外、還可搭配 Clonezilla server 和 DRBL 進行大量部署。
  • FSArchiver
  • Partimage

Finance (財務管理)

  • GunCash - Gnome 的財務管理軟體,可建立不同帳戶使用,除個人使用外,中小企業更可以利用它來管理員工的開支,或是顧客與供應商的交易。

Text Editor (純文字編輯器)

Console Emulator (操緃臺)

  • Bash
  • Cygwin [ Windows ]
  • PowerShell [ Windows ]
  • Zsh
  • tmate
  • tmux

Terminal Emulator (終端機)

  • Black Screen - A terminal emulator for the 21st century.
  • Cmder - 具有 Linux 溫度的 Windows 命令提示字元。 [ Windows ]
  • ConEmu - A Windows console emulator with tabs, which presents multiple consoles and simple GUI applications as one customizable GUI window with various features. [ Windows ]
  • Cool Retro Term - A terminal emulator which mimics the look and feel of the old cathode tube screens. It has been designed to be eye-candy, customizable, and reasonably lightweight. [ Linux ] [ macOS ]
  • Gnome Terminal
  • LXTerminal
  • [Tilix][tiling]: An advanced GTK3 tiling terminal emulator that follows the Gnome Human Interface Guidelines.
  • eDEX-UI - A fullscreen, cross-platform terminal emulator and system monitor that looks and feels like a sci-fi computer interface. [ Linux ] [ macOS ] [ Windows ]
  • iTerm2 [ macOS ]
  • rxvt

Multimedia (多某體)

  • CamStudio - Free Desktop Recorder Streaming Video Software.
  • Clementine: A modern music player and library organizer. [ Windows / Linux / macOS ]
  • LICEcap - Capture an area of your desktop and save it directly to .GIF (for viewing in web browsers, etc) or .LCF (see below). [ Windows / Linux ]
  • OBS Studio - Open Broadcaster Software is free and open source software for video recording and live streaming.
  • QuickTime Player
  • Tag Editor - A handy spreadsheet for audio tagging and organizing. [ macOS ]

Virtual CD (虛擬光碟)

  • Alcohol 52%, 120% [ Windows ]
  • MagicDisk [ Windows ]
  • Daemon Tool [ Windows ]

Package Manager (套件管理員)

  • apt
  • yum
  • Chocolatey - A PowerShell base package manager. [ Windows ]

File Manager (檔案管理員)

  • nautilus - gnome 預設的檔案管理員,新版也納入分頁功能。 [ Linux ]
  • PCMan File Manager - 集輕巧與分頁功能的檔案管理員。 [ Linux ]
  • thunar - xfce 預設的輕巧檔案管理員。 [ Linux ]
  • pyrenamer - Python 寫的 GTK 檔名批次修改套件。 [ Linux ]
  • tree - 樹狀印出檔案系統。 [ Linux ]
  • mc - 純文字的圖形化檔案管理。 [ Linux ]
  • vifm - vim 版的檔案管理。 [ Linux ]
  • explore2fs - Windows 下讀取 Linux 分割區的檔案瀏覽。 [ Windows ]
  • Tag2Find - 檔案總管分頁套件 [ Windows ]
  • Q-Dir - 支援 Unicode 的迷你四格檔案總管,支援拖放,最多可用四個分割視窗。 [ Windows ]

Virtual Machine (虛擬機器)

  • VirtualBox - Open source 的虛擬機器軟體。
  • VMware
  • VMware Player
  • VMware Fusion
  • VMware Workstation
  • VMware ESXi
  • Virtual PC - Microsoft 自家的虛擬電腦軟體。
  • Proxmox - 類似 VMware ESXi 的 open source solution.

分析 (Analytics)

  • lnav - The Log File Navigator.
  • Piwik - An open analytics platform currently used by individuals, companies and governments all over the world.

Window Management (視窗管理)

  • Compiz - window manager [ Linux ]
  • Divvy - Window management at its finest. [ macOS ]
  • Spectacle - Open Source window manager. [ macOS ]

Productivity (生產力)

  • Alfred [ macOS ]
  • Gnome-Pomodoro - A time management utility for GNOME based on the pomodoro technique. [ Linux ]
  • Lightshot - 支援 Windows, macOS, Ubuntu, Chrome 的老牌截圖工具。
  • Shutter - Shutter is a feature-rich screenshot program for Linux based operating systems such as Ubuntu. [ Linux ]
  • Wox [ Windows ]

Remote Management (遠端管理)

  • PieTTY - 小巧方便的 Telnet/SSH 安全遠端連線程式, 但用於非英語系文字時有非常多的問題, 而且它對於初學者來說過於複雜的使用界面也為人詬病已久。(年久失修的 ssh client) [ Windows ]
  • mRemoteNG - The next generation of mRemote, open source, tabbed, multi-protocol, remote connections manager. [ Windows ]
  • Xshell - a powerful terminal emulator that supports SSH, SFTP, TELNET, RLOGIN and SERIAL. [ Windows ]

Presentation (簡報軟體)

Version Control (版本控制)

  • Git: A free and open source distributed version control system designed to handle everything from small to very large projects with speed and efficiency.